
Il Borro, Il Borrigiano Valdarno di Sopra 2020 (Merlot 40% Syrah 35% Sangiovese 25%)
Il Borro, an esteemed estate in Tuscany, has a rich history dating back to 1254. In 1993, the Ferragamo family acquired the property, dedicating themselves to revitalising its winemaking traditions. 'Borrigiano' is notable as Il Borro's first wine to receive both the Valdarno di Sopra DOC designation and organic certification, reflecting the estate's commitment to quality and sustainability.
The 2020 vintage is a blend of 40% Merlot, 35% Syrah, and 25% Sangiovese. The vineyards are planted at a density of 5,000 vines per hectare, with each vine yielding up to 1 kg of grapes. Harvesting is done by hand, ensuring optimal selection of fruit. Post-harvest, the grapes undergo refrigeration and a two-day cold maceration in large oak barrels to preserve their aromatic complexity. Fermentation occurs at controlled temperatures, followed by 10 months of ageing in large wooden casks, which imparts subtlety and depth to the wine.
Appearance: The wine displays a lively ruby red colour with purplish reflections, indicating its youthful vitality and freshness. The core of the wine is deep and saturated, suggesting a good concentration of fruit, while the rim transitions to a lighter shade of red, highlighting its approachable character. When swirled, the wine forms elegant, slow-moving legs along the glass, hinting at its well-balanced alcohol content and medium-bodied structure. Its clarity and vibrancy reflect careful vinification, ensuring a visually appealing presence in the glass.
Aroma: On the nose, 'Borrigiano' offers an intense bouquet of fresh red fruits, notably cherry and wild strawberry. These fruity notes are complemented by subtle spicy scents of ginger and white pepper, adding complexity and intrigue to the aromatic profile. Hints of dried herbs and a delicate floral touch of violets emerge with time, enhancing its depth and elegance.
Taste: The palate is greeted with a pleasant freshness, characterised by lively acidity and well-integrated tannins. Flavours of red berries persist, accompanied by hints of spice that mirror the wine's aromatic profile. The medium-bodied structure and balanced profile make it an approachable and versatile wine. Subtle earthy undertones and a slight mineral streak add complexity, leading to a refined and expressive mouthfeel.
Finish: The finish is harmonious and clean, with the vibrant fruit flavours gently fading, leaving a refreshing aftertaste. The balanced acidity ensures a crisp conclusion, inviting another sip. Soft tannins linger gracefully, adding a touch of finesse and a slightly savoury note that enhances the wine’s structure.
Food Pairing: 'Borrigiano' pairs well with traditional Tuscan dishes such as bread-based soups like ribollita and pappa al pomodoro. It also complements fresh or lightly aged cheeses and is an excellent match for meat-based dishes that are not overly complex. Its freshness makes it a great option for grilled pork, roasted chicken, or vegetable-based pasta dishes. Serving at a temperature of 16–18°C is recommended to fully appreciate its aromatic nuances and structure.
This wine exemplifies Il Borro's dedication to producing high-quality, organically certified wines that honour the rich viticultural heritage of the Valdarno di Sopra region.
